Selecting the Perfect Traditional Brass Chandelier for Your Space
Choosing the ideal traditional brass chandelier involves careful consideration of several key factors. First
assess the size of your room. A grand
multi-tiered chandelier might be perfect for a spacious dining room or entryway
whereas a smaller
more delicate fixture would be more appropriate for a bedroom or hallway. Consider the height of your ceiling; a chandelier that hangs too low can be impractical and even dangerous
while one that hangs too high can feel lost in the space. Measuring your ceiling height and the desired distance between the chandelier and any furniture below is crucial. Furthermore
the style of your existing décor plays a significant role. A more ornate
detailed chandelier will complement traditional or antique styles
while a simpler
cleaner design might be a better fit for a transitional or modern setting with antique touches. The finish of the brass itself is another important detail; some chandeliers offer a polished
high-shine finish
while others boast a more antiqued
tarnished look. This choice directly impacts the overall feel of the room
affecting the light reflection and adding to its overall character. Finally
think about the number of light bulbs and their wattage—consider both the amount of light needed and the desired ambiance. A dimmer switch offers great flexibility in adjusting the mood.

Maintaining and Caring for Your Traditional Brass Chandelier
To ensure your traditional brass chandelier remains a stunning focal point for years to come
proper maintenance is key. Regular dusting is essential to prevent the accumulation of dust and grime that can dull the brass's shine and obscure the intricate details of the fixture. Use a soft
microfiber cloth or a feather duster to gently wipe down the chandelier
taking care to avoid scratching the delicate surface. For more thorough cleaning
consider using a brass polish specifically designed for delicate surfaces
following the manufacturer's instructions carefully. Avoid harsh chemicals or abrasive cleaners
which can damage the brass and its finish. When cleaning
always ensure the chandelier is unplugged or switched off to prevent electrical shock. Depending on your ceiling height
you might need a step stool or ladder for safe and effective cleaning. If your chandelier features crystal accents
treat them with equal care
using appropriate cleaning solutions and techniques to avoid damaging them. With consistent and mindful care
your traditional brass chandelier will not only retain its beauty but also continue to add elegance and character to your home for generations to come. Remember to check any wiring or connections periodically to ensure the safety of your fixture.

Selecting the Perfect Finish and Style for Your Modern Interior
While the category of "traditional brass chandeliers" is specific
it contains a wide spectrum of styles and finishes
each capable of creating a different mood within a modern home. Choosing the right one is crucial for achieving a cohesive
intentional look. The finish of the brass itself is the first major decision. A high-shine
polished brass finish delivers a bold
glamorous statement. It reflects light beautifully and injects a dose of luxury
pairing exceptionally well with dramatic
jewel-toned walls or in spaces with a touch of Art Deco or Hollywood Regency influence. Conversely
an antique or aged brass finish offers a more subdued
understated elegance. Its rich
deep patina suggests history and character
making it a perfect fit for modern farmhouse
rustic modern
or organic modern designs. This less reflective finish adds warmth without overwhelming the senses and complements natural materials like wood
linen
and stone. For those seeking a middle ground
a satin or brushed brass provides the warmth of the metal with a contemporary matte look
making it an incredibly versatile and popular choice for a wide range of modern interiors.
Beyond the finish
consider the specific silhouette and details of the fixture. Some traditional brass chandeliers are heavily ornate
featuring intricate carvings
leaf motifs
and elaborate arms. In a minimalist setting
a simpler design with clean
sweeping arms and minimal detailing will often integrate more seamlessly. The choice between exposed candelabra bulbs and fabric shades also significantly impacts the overall feel. Bare bulbs offer a more graphic
almost industrial edge that can complement a modern aesthetic
while simple linen or silk shades can soften the light and add a touch of classic softness. Similarly
consider the use of crystal. While many traditional fixtures are adorned with crystals
a piece with minimal or no crystal embellishments will place the focus squarely on the brass form
aligning better with a less-is-more design philosophy. Before committing
try to view the chandelier in person or get a finish sample to see how it interacts with your home's unique lighting and color palette.
Strategic Placement: Maximizing the Impact in Unexpected Rooms
The timeless appeal of traditional brass chandeliers is no longer confined to the grand entryway or the formal dining room. Modern design encourages creative thinking
and placing these elegant fixtures in unexpected locations can create a powerful and memorable design statement. One of the most effective unconventional placements is in the master bedroom. Swapping a standard ceiling light for a graceful brass chandelier instantly introduces a sense of romance and boutique-hotel luxury. Hung centrally
it serves as a magnificent focal point; alternatively
for a truly custom look
consider hanging two smaller chandeliers on either side of thebed
taking the place of bedside table lamps. This symmetrical arrangement feels both grand and intimate
especially when controlled by a dimmer switch to adjust the ambiance from bright and functional to soft and relaxing.
The primary bathroom is another space ripe for a touch of unexpected glamour. Installing a properly rated traditional brass chandelier above a freestanding soaking tub transforms a utilitarian room into a personal sanctuary. The warm glow of the brass provides a beautiful contrast to the cool
hard surfaces of tile
porcelain
and stone
adding a necessary layer of warmth and sophistication. It’s a design choice that feels indulgent and custom-designed
elevating the daily routine into a spa-like experience. (It is critical to ensure the fixture is UL-rated for damp locations and installed by a qualified electrician to comply with all safety codes.) Furthermore
a home office or study can be elevated from a purely functional workspace to an inspiring and distinguished retreat. A brass chandelier provides ample ambient light while serving as an elegant backdrop
making the room feel more established and personal. Even a spacious walk-in closet or dressing room can be transformed with a smaller-scale chandelier
adding a touch of everyday luxury and making the space feel truly special.
